1222200011 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 1222200012. Its totient is φ = 1222200010.

The previous prime is 1222199999. The next prime is 1222200029. The reversal of 1222200011 is 1100022221.

It is a happy number.

It is a weak pr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 1222200011 - 218 = 1221937867 is a prime.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 1222199965 and 1222200001.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(1222200071)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 611100005 + 611100006.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(611100006).

Almost surely, 21222200011 is an apocalyptic number.

1222200011 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

1222200011 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

1222200011 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 16, while the sum is 11.

The square root of 1222200011 is about 34959.9772740201. The cubic root of 1222200011 is about 1069.1716332996.

Adding to 1222200011 its reverse (1100022221), we get a palindrome (2322222232).

The spelling of 1222200011 in words is "one billion, two hundred twenty-two million, two hundred thousand, eleven".
